Atom processor are really bad since they don't have VT-x, so yeah full virtualized OS like windows will be pretty slow.
If you really need a Windows you need a KS-3 minimum to have the VT-x and install windows (32 + 64 bits) with good "speed".

I've installed 2008 on my KS with N2800.
I've used virtualbox
as atom doesn't have VT instructions, you will be limited to 32 bits VMs
But don't on KS-1 & KS-2 .. None of Atom processors here don't support virtualisation..
